UFC Fight Night: Whittaker vs. de Ridder - Light Heavyweight Pick: Bogdan Guskov vs. Nikita Krylov

Another exciting matchup at UFC Fight Night: Whittaker vs. de Ridder on July 26, 2025, in Abu Dhabi, United Arab Emirates, features a light heavyweight showdown between Nikita "The Miner" Krylov and Bogdan "Czarevitch" Guskov.

 

Fighter Backgrounds

Nikita Krylov

Nikita "The Miner" Krylov (30-10-0) is a 33-year-old Russian fighter known for his aggressive, high-paced style, often resulting in finishes. He boasts an impressive 16 submission wins and 12 KO/TKO victories in his career. Krylov is coming off a first-round KO loss to Dominick Reyes in April 2025, a rare stoppage loss for him. Prior to that, he had a good run with a submission win over Ryan Spann and decision victories over Volkan Oezdemir and Alexander Gustafsson.

Bogdan Guskov

Bogdan "Czarevitch" Guskov (17-3-0) is a 32-year-old Uzbekistani fighter with a heavy emphasis on striking power, evidenced by his 14 KO/TKO wins. He has shown significant improvements in his UFC tenure, currently riding a three-fight winning streak. His recent victories include a submission over Billy Elekana (Jan 2025) and back-to-back KO/TKO wins over Ryan Spann (Apr 2024) and Zac Pauga (Feb 2024). His only UFC loss came via submission to Volkan Oezdemir in his debut in September 2023.

Fighting Styles and Strengths

Nikita Krylov

  • Finishing Ability: Highly opportunistic with a high finish rate, capable of ending fights with both strikes and submissions.
  • Aggressive Pace: Pushes a relentless pace, often looking for quick finishes in the early rounds.
  • Submission Grappling: Dangerous on the ground with a wide array of submission attacks.
  • Durability: Has generally shown a good chin, although he was recently TKO'd by Reyes.

Bogdan Guskov

  • Devastating Striking Power: Possesses fight-ending power in his hands, with a high percentage of knockout victories.
  • Fast Starter: Often comes out quickly, looking for the early finish.
  • Improved Grappling Defense: Has shown improvements in defending against submissions in his recent fights.
  • Unorthodox Striking: His unconventional striking style, including keeping his hands low, can make him unpredictable.

Recent Performances

Nikita Krylov

Krylov's last outing against Dominick Reyes resulted in a quick knockout loss, which is a concern, especially against another powerful striker. Before that, he was on a decent run, showcasing his versatility with both submissions and decision wins against established light heavyweights. His willingness to engage in wild exchanges can be his greatest strength and his biggest weakness.

Bogdan Guskov

Guskov has been on a tear since his UFC debut loss, rattling off three consecutive finishes. His knockout wins over Ryan Spann and Zac Pauga highlighted his devastating power and ability to capitalize on openings. The submission win over Billy Elekana also demonstrated that he's a more complete fighter than previously thought, especially considering his grappling was seen as a weakness in his debut loss to Oezdemir.

Prediction

This light heavyweight bout pits Krylov's well-rounded, high-volume aggression against Guskov's explosive, fight-ending power. Krylov is always a threat to submit or TKO his opponents, but his tendency to get into brawls has led to him absorbing significant damage and, as seen recently against Reyes, can result in him getting caught. Guskov, on the other hand, has proven to be a devastating striker who is on a good run of form, scoring three finishes in a row, two of which were KOs against respectable competition.

While Krylov has a deeper and more varied skillset, his recent first-round KO loss to Reyes, another powerful striker, is a strong indicator of his susceptibility to heavy hitters, especially when he's willing to engage in chaotic exchanges. Guskov's raw power and willingness to throw with bad intentions make him a live underdog in almost any fight. Given Krylov's recent TKO, and Guskov's clear improvements in defensive grappling paired with his concussive power, the odds on Guskov offer significant value.

Bogdan Guskov has demonstrated an ability to hurt and finish opponents quickly, and he will look to test Krylov's chin early. If Guskov can connect, he has the power to put Krylov away or at least put him on wobbled legs. At +160, the upset potential is very real here.
